FMRL announces Six Nations to replace current Four Nations
The FMRL has today announced that the Four Nations will be replaced with an expanded competition featuring six teams. The Six Nations will be played during World Cup qualification, and as such, all participating nations will therefore automatically qualify for the World Cup. The places will be awarded to teams according to the selection list below:
Each team will play each other team in the competition once, with the top two teams in the table contesting the final. The three highest-seeded teams according to the selection list will each have three home games.
As a result of this announcement, it means that the Florian Republic have qualified for the 2019 FMRL World Cup, as will the winners of tomorrow's World Cup final.
If a team occupies two spaces, then one place is awarded to the next team down in the selection list.
- FMRL Four/Six Nations holders
- FMRL World Cup holders
- FMRL World Cup hosts
- Winners of continental championships
- Micras Games holders (in MG years only)
- Highest-ranked teams in the FMRL World Rankings at the time of the World Cup qualifying draw
